SQL Server 2008資料庫項目教程

SQL Server 2008資料庫項目教程

《SQL Server 2008資料庫項目教程》作者是孫麗娜、楊雲、姜慶玲、康志輝、黃啟昭、曾偉淵,ISBN為9787302377061。

基本介紹

  • 書名:SQL Server 2008資料庫項目教程
  • 作者:孫麗娜、楊雲、姜慶玲、康志輝、黃啟昭、曾偉淵 
  • ISBN:9787302377061
  • 定價:45元
  • 裝幀:平裝
  • 印次:1-1
  • 印刷日期:2014年12月11日
圖書簡介,圖書目錄,

圖書簡介

本書以SQLServer2008R2為平台,從資料庫管理和開發的角度出發,介紹資料庫套用開發技術,內容涵蓋開發資料庫套用系統所需的技術和知識。本書將一個貫穿全書的資料庫套用系統開發實例“學生信息管理系統”融入各個項目,再把每個項目分解成若干任務,使學生逐步學會創建、管理、開發資料庫的方法,以及使用T SQL語言進行程式設計的編程思想和技術。本書內容由淺入深、循序漸進,以項目為載體,通過任務驅動的方式,認知資料庫基礎知識、資料庫設計方法,學會創建和管理資料庫及表,保護數據完整性,查詢資料庫,創建和管理視圖、存儲過程與觸發器,使用T SQL語言,維護和管理資料庫安全性等技術。
本書內容由淺入深,由實踐到理論,再從理論到實踐,通過任務驅動的方式,將理論與實踐密切結合,反映了套用型本科和高等職業教育的特點,也反映了初學者認知和掌握計算機技術的規律。
本書可作為套用型本科和高職高專院校的教材,也可以作為培訓學校學生和自學者的學習用書。本書封面貼有清華大學出版社防偽標籤,無標籤者不得銷售。

圖書目錄

單元一走進SOLServer2008資料庫
項目1安裝配置SQLServer2008軟體2
任務1認知SQLServer20083
任務1 1認知SQLServer2008的產品組件3
任務1 2認知SQLServer2008的新增特性6
任務1 3認知SQLServer2008的體系結構7
任務1 4認知SQLServer2008的管理工具8
任務1 5完成綜合任務8
任務2安裝SQLServer20089
任務2 1認知SQLServer2008的環境要求9
任務2 2安裝SQLServer200812
任務2 3啟動SQLServer200823
任務3使用SQLServer2008的常用工具25
任務3 1SQLServer配置管理器25
任務3 2SSMS的“已註冊的伺服器”組件28
任務3 3使用SSMS的“查詢編輯器”組件32
任務3 4使用SSMS的其他組件34
實訓1安裝配置SQLServer200835
小結35
習題35
項目2設計資料庫37
任務1附加與分離資料庫並認知資料庫結構38
任務1 1附加資料庫38
任務1 2認識系統資料庫結構40
任務1 3分離資料庫41
任務2現實世界數據化42SQLServer2008資料庫項目教程目錄任務2 1現實世界數據化過程43
任務2 2數據模型的概念46
任務2 3概念模型47
任務2 4繪製學生選修E R圖49
任務3轉換成關係模型51
任務3 1邏輯數據模型52
任務3 2認知關係模型的基本概念54
任務3 3將學生選修課E R圖轉換成關係模型55
任務3 4關係規範化56
任務3 5關係運算59
任務3 6關係資料庫61
任務4認知關鍵字和數據完整性62
任務4 1認知關鍵字62
任務4 2認知數據完整性63
實訓2設計資料庫練習64
小結65
習題65
項目3創建與管理資料庫67
任務1認知SQLServer資料庫結構68
任務1 1了解資料庫的組成68
任務1 2了解資料庫檔案和檔案組69
任務1 3認知系統資料庫和用戶資料庫69
任務1 4認知資料庫對象70
任務1 5完成綜合任務71
任務2創建xs資料庫71
任務2 1使用SSMS創建資料庫72
任務2 2使用T SQL語句創建資料庫75
任務2 3綜合任務完成過程76
任務3管理xs資料庫77
任務3 1使用SSMS查看和修改資料庫78
任務3 2使用T SQL語句查看資料庫79
任務3 3使用T SQL語句修改資料庫檔案79
任務3 4配置資料庫為唯讀80
任務3 5縮小資料庫和數據檔案83
任務3 6使用T SQL語句修改資料庫名85
任務3 7刪除資料庫85
任務3 8完成綜合任務86
實訓3創建資料庫訓練88
小結88
習題89
項目4創建和管理資料庫表90
任務1創建表91
任務1 1數據表的概念92
任務1 2數據類型93
任務1 3空值98
任務1 4創建數據表98
任務1 5T SQL設定聯合主鍵101
任務1 6完成綜合任務102
任務2管理數據表103
任務2 1顯示錶結構104
任務2 2使用SSMS修改數據表104
任務2 3使用T SQL語句修改數據表106
任務2 4使用SSMS刪除數據表107
任務2 5使用T SQL語句刪除數據表108
任務2 6使用T SQL語句重命名數據表109
任務2 7完成綜合任務109
任務3插入及刪除表的數據110
任務3 1使用SSMS插入、刪除、更新表的數據110
任務3 2使用T SQL語句向表中插入數據112
任務3 3使用T SQL語句刪除表記錄113
任務3 4完成綜合任務114
實訓4創建資料庫表並錄入表的數據115
小結117
習題117
項目5使用TSQL語句查詢表中數據118
任務1簡單查詢119
任務11SELECT語句的執行方式120
任務12認知SELECT語句的語法123
任務13SELECT子句實現列查詢124
任務14用WHERE子句實現條件查詢130
任務15ORDERBY子句134
任務16完成綜合任務135
任務2分類匯總136
任務21使用常用聚合函式查詢數據137
任務22分組篩選數據139
任務23計算與匯總140
任務24完成綜合任務142
任務3連線查詢144
任務31內連線145
任務32外連線148
任務33交叉連線149
任務34自連線150
任務35完成綜合任務150
任務4子查詢和保存結果集152
任務41使用子查詢153
任務42保存查詢結果156
任務43完成綜合任務157
實訓5查詢及維護sale資料庫159
小結159
習題160
項目6維護用戶表數據162
任務對數據表進行操作163
任務11向用戶表插入數據163
任務12修改用戶表數據167
任務13刪除用戶表數據168
任務14完成綜合任務169
實訓6維護sale資料庫數據171
小結171
習題171
單元二資料庫及資料庫對象的管理
項目7創建視圖和索引174
任務1創建和使用視圖175
任務11了解視圖用途176
任務12創建視圖176
任務13修改視圖180
任務14刪除視圖182
任務25使用視圖操作表數據184
任務26完成綜合任務187
任務2創建管理索引189
任務21創建索引189
任務23管理索引196
任務24分析索引198
任務25完成綜合任務200
實訓7為sale資料庫建立視圖和索引201
小結202
習題202
項目8實現數據完整性204
任務1實現域完整性205
任務11認知數據完整性概念及分類206
任務12CHECK約束207
任務13規則211
任務14默認值約束及默認值對象215
任務15完成綜合任務222
任務2實現實體完整性225
任務21PRIMARYKEY約束225
任務22UNIQUE約束227
任務23完成綜合任務229
任務3實現參照完整性230
任務31FOREIGNKEY(外鍵)230
任務32完成綜合任務235
實訓8實現sale資料庫完整性235
小結235
習題236
項目9使用TSQL語言編程238
任務1認知TSQL語言編程基礎239
任務11標識符與注釋240
任務12常量240
任務13變數241
任務14運算符與表達式244
任務15完成綜合任務248
任務2批處理與程式流程控制語句249
任務21批處理249
任務22流程控制語句250
任務23完成綜合任務253
任務3系統內置函式253
任務31數學函式253
任務32字元串函式254
任務33日期和時間函式256
任務34聚合函式257
任務35系統函式257
任務36完成綜合任務259
任務4用戶定義函式260
任務41定義與調用用戶定義函式260
任務42刪除用戶定義函式265
任務43完成綜合任務265
任務5游標266
任務51聲明游標267
任務52打開游標269
任務53數據處理269
任務54關閉游標272
任務55釋放游標273
實訓9程式設計273
小結273
習題274
項目10創建使用存儲過程和觸發器276
任務1創建和使用存儲過程277
任務11介紹存儲過程概述278
任務12創建存儲過程278
任務13執行存儲過程280
任務14修改存儲過程281
任務15刪除存儲過程282
任務16完成綜合任務283
任務2創建和使用觸發器284
任務21觸發器概述285
任務22創建觸發器286
任務23修改觸發器291
任務24刪除觸發器291
任務25完成綜合任務292
實訓10為sale資料庫創建存儲過程和觸發器293
小結294
習題295
單元三安全管理與日常維護
項目11資料庫安全性管理298
任務1實現SQLServer2008登錄認證299
任務11SQLServer2008系統安全機制300
任務12Windows身份認證和SQLServer身份認證301
任務13選擇身份認證模式302
任務14Windows認證模式登錄賬號的建立和取消302
任務15SQLServer認證模式下登錄賬號的建立和刪除305
任務16管理SQLServer登錄賬戶306
任務2實現資料庫用戶賬號及許可權的管理307
任務21資料庫用戶賬號307
任務22用戶許可權及資料庫角色308
任務23使用SSMS管理用戶賬戶和許可權309
任務24使用TSQL語句管理用戶賬號和許可權314
任務3實現伺服器角色和應用程式角色316
任務31伺服器角色317
任務32管理伺服器角色318
任務33應用程式角色319
實訓11用戶許可權管理321
小結321
習題321
項目12維護與管理資料庫323
任務1在線上與脫機資料庫324
任務11在線上/脫機324
任務2備份與還原資料庫326
任務21使用SSMS備份和還原資料庫326
任務22使用TSQL語句備份和還原資料庫330
任務3導入與導出數據332
任務31導出數據333
任務32導入數據338
實訓12維護管理sale資料庫340
小結340
習題340
單元四資料庫套用開發訓練
項目13SQLServer開發與編程342
任務1ASP.NET與SQLServer2008開發343
任務11認知數據源控制項與數據綁定控制項343
任務12ASP.NET與SQLServer2008的連線344
任務2Java/SQLServer2008開發348
任務21環境搭配348
任務22測試連線349
任務3JSP/SQLServer2008開發350
任務31環境搭配351
任務32測試連線351
任務4開發學生管理系統353
任務41系統需求分析354
任務42系統設計354
任務43系統實現355
實訓13開發銷售管理系統370
小結370
習題371
附錄A學生資料庫(xs)表結構及數據樣本372
附錄B連線查詢用例表結構及數據樣本375
附錄CSQLServer操作常用語句376
附錄D常用函式379參考文獻382
2,10

相關詞條

熱門詞條

聯絡我們